About the roleAs a Senior Key Account Manager with Reckitt, you'll have the freedom to succeed.
Your responsibilities- Revenue & Strategy: Own e-commerce P&L, forecasting, and growth plans aligned to revenue targets. Deliver performance insights to leadership.
- Performance Marketing: Partner with Media, Brand, and CX teams to optimize channel mix, campaigns, and ROI.
- E-Commerce Optimization: Lead marketplace operations (Amazon 1P/3P), promotions, and conversion optimization initiatives.
- Lifecycle & Retention: Drive repeat purchase and customer lifetime value through pricing, promotions, and performance tracking.
- Retail & Digital Growth: Collaborate with retail partners to enhance digital shelf performance and support joint initiatives.
- Leadership: Lead and develop a high-performing team, managing agencies and ensuring strong execution.
The experience we're looking for- Educational Background: Bachelor's degree in business, Marketing, Digital Commerce, IT, or related field; MBA preferred.
- Professional Experience: 5-10+ years in e-commerce management, digital marketing, or online sales, preferably within FMCG or consumer-focused industries. Prior experience managing Amazon is highly desirable.
- Business Skills: Strategic and innovative thinking, commercial acumen, data analysis, project management, leadership, persuasive selling, proficiency with digital marketing tools, e-commerce platforms, and analytics.
- Interpersonal Abilities: Leadership, objection handling and negotiation, influencing, collaboration, and stakeholder management skills. Ability to coach and lead a team to deliver growth.
- Advanced computer skills (Microsoft office, data transfer and data base)

Salary rangesCAD $116,000.00 - $174,000.00
Pay transparencyThe base salary range for this role will vary based on experience in job and industry, training and education, skills relevant to the position, and other factors permitted by law. In addition to the base salary, the position is eligible for an annual discretionary bonus, which is subject to change each year.
